Mountain climbers are a fantastic exercise that really gets your heart rate up while working a bunch of different muscles. Think of it like running in place, but in a plank position. It’s a great way to build up your what is madmuscles stamina and core strength at the same time. It really targets the deep abdominal muscles, which are super important for overall stability and posture.

You can do circuit training with any exercises you choose. If you do not have weights, choose exercises that use your own body weight, such as squats and pushups. The idea is to keep moving and to work muscles from different areas. However, compound exercises (those that engage several muscle groups at once) are invaluable for building overall leg size, strength, and balance. Squats are consistently regarded as one of the best compound lower body exercises, targeting the glutes, hamstrings, quadriceps, hip flexors, calves, and even the core.

Muscle-strengthening exercises are being increasingly recognized as playing an important role in cardiovascular health. Also known as weight training or resistance training, strength training refers to any exercise that uses resistance, either from your own body weight, free weights, or specialized machines.
